¿Tengo que usar ecr con ecs?

Para ejecutar Docker en AWS con ECS, no es obligatorio usar ECR, también podría usar Docker Hub (tanto como un registro público o privado). Una de las ventajas de ECR es, por ejemplo, que se integra muy bien con ECS.

¿Se requiere ECR para ECS?

Sí. Amazon ECR está integrado con Amazon ECS, lo que le permite almacenar, ejecutar y administrar fácilmente imágenes de contenedores para aplicaciones que se ejecutan en Amazon ECS. Todo lo que necesita hacer es especificar el repositorio de Amazon ECR en la definición de su tarea y Amazon ECS recuperará las imágenes apropiadas para sus aplicaciones.

¿Cómo se usa ECR en ECS?

Los pasos aquí son:

Cree la imagen de Docker.
Crear un registro ECR.
Etiqueta la imagen.
Otorgue permiso a la CLI de Docker para acceder a su cuenta de Amazon.
Cargue su imagen acoplable a ECR.
Cree un clúster de Fargate para que ECS lo use para la implementación de su contenedor.
Cree una tarea de ECS.
¡Ejecute la tarea ECS!

¿Cómo se integra ECR con ECS?

Paso 1: Crear un repositorio usando ECR.
Paso 2: crear una imagen acoplable y enviarla al repositorio recién creado.
Paso 3: Crear un clúster de ECS.
Paso 4: Creación de definición de tareas.
Paso 5: creación del servicio ECS.
Estamos listos.

¿Qué es ECS ECR?

Amazon Elastic Container Registry (ECR) es un registro de contenedores de Docker completamente administrado que facilita a los desarrolladores el almacenamiento, la administración y la implementación de imágenes de contenedores de Docker. Amazon ECR está integrado con Amazon Elastic Container Service (ECS), lo que simplifica su flujo de trabajo de desarrollo a producción.

¿ECR es altamente disponible?

Proporcione acceso rápido y de alta disponibilidad Amazon ECR tiene una arquitectura altamente escalable, redundante y duradera. Sus imágenes de contenedores están altamente disponibles y son accesibles, lo que le permite implementar nuevos contenedores para sus aplicaciones de manera confiable.

¿AWS ECR es gratuito?

Con Amazon ECR, no hay tarifas ni compromisos iniciales. Solo paga por la cantidad de datos que almacena en sus repositorios públicos o privados y por los datos transferidos a Internet. Los datos transferidos desde un repositorio público son gratuitos hasta los límites especificados (y se pueden realizar de forma anónima).

¿Es ECS un Kubernetes?

Amazon Elastic Container Server (ECS) es el servicio de orquestación de contenedores de cosecha propia de Amazon. Le permite ejecutar y administrar una gran cantidad de contenedores. Es importante destacar que no se basa en Kubernetes. ECS ejecuta clústeres de instancias informáticas en Amazon EC2, administrando y escalando sus contenedores en sus máquinas.

¿ECS usa Docker?

Amazon ECS usa imágenes de Docker en las definiciones de tareas para lanzar contenedores como parte de las tareas en sus clústeres. AWS y Docker han colaborado para crear una experiencia de desarrollador simplificada que le permita implementar y administrar contenedores en Amazon ECS directamente con las herramientas de Docker.

¿Cómo se implementa en ECS?

Implementar contenedores Docker

Paso 1: configure su primera ejecución con Amazon ECS.
Paso 2: Cree una definición de tarea.
Paso 3: Configura tu servicio.
Paso 4: Configure su clúster.
Paso 5: Inicie y vea sus recursos.
Paso 6: Abra la aplicación de muestra.
Paso 7: elimine sus recursos.

¿Cuál es la diferencia entre EC2 y ECS?

EC2: es simplemente una máquina remota (virtual). ECS significa Elastic Container Service; según la definición básica de clúster informático, ECS es básicamente una agrupación lógica de máquinas/instancias EC2.

¿Qué es la tarea de AWS ECS?

Amazon Elastic Container Service (Amazon ECS) es un servicio de administración de contenedores rápido y altamente escalable que facilita la ejecución, la detención y la administración de contenedores en un clúster. Sus contenedores se definen en una definición de tarea que utiliza para ejecutar tareas individuales o tareas dentro de un servicio.

¿Puede ECR ser público?

ECR Public le permite almacenar, administrar, compartir e implementar imágenes de contenedores para que cualquiera las descubra y las descargue globalmente.

¿Qué es el pasaporte ECR?

ECR significa verificación de emigración requerida y ECNR significa verificación de emigración no requerida. El estado ECR se imprimirá en el pasaporte de los solicitantes que se encuentren en la categoría ECR.

¿Cuántos repositorios ECR hay?

Ahora, el límite predeterminado se aumentó a 10 000 repositorios por región y 10 000 imágenes por repositorio para alinearse mejor con sus requisitos y crecimiento. Comenzar es fácil. Los nuevos aumentos de límites están disponibles en todas las regiones compatibles con ECR y ya se aplican a los repositorios actuales.

¿Es el nivel gratuito de ECS?

Modelo de tipo de lanzamiento EC2 No hay cargo adicional para el tipo de lanzamiento EC2. Paga por los recursos de AWS (p. ej., instancias EC2 o volúmenes de EBS) que crea para almacenar y ejecutar su aplicación. Solo pagas por lo que usas, tal como lo usas; no hay tarifas mínimas ni compromisos iniciales.

¿Qué es Kubernetes frente a Docker?

Una diferencia fundamental entre Kubernetes y Docker es que Kubernetes está diseñado para ejecutarse en un clúster, mientras que Docker se ejecuta en un solo nodo. Kubernetes es más extenso que Docker Swarm y está destinado a coordinar grupos de nodos a escala en producción de manera eficiente.

¿AWS ECS no tiene servidor?

Amazon ECS no tiene servidor de forma predeterminada con AWS Fargate, lo que significa que dedicará menos tiempo a las operaciones porque no hay un plano de control ni nodos que administrar, ni instancias que parchear y escalar. Solo pagas por los recursos que configuras.

¿Es ECS más fácil que EKS?

Estas son algunas diferencias clave entre ECS y EKS: – La implementación de clústeres en ECS es mucho más fácil que en EKS, ya que este último requiere una configuración experta. – Si bien ECS es una tecnología patentada, EKS se basa en Kubernetes, una tecnología de código abierto. Es por eso que también ofrece más ayuda de la comunidad.

¿Quién es mejor AWS o Azure?

Por ejemplo, si una organización necesita un proveedor sólido de plataforma como servicio (PaaS) o necesita la integración de Windows, Azure sería la opción preferible, mientras que si una empresa busca una infraestructura como servicio (IaaS). ) o un conjunto diverso de herramientas, entonces AWS podría ser la mejor solución.

¿Es Kubernetes mejor que ECS?

ECS permite hasta 120 tareas por instancia, mientras que Kubernetes tiene límites mucho más altos en general, incluso admite hasta 750 pods por instancia en EKS. Estos límites pueden parecer muy importantes a primera vista, pero se vuelven críticos cuando se implementan aplicaciones grandes que requieren miles de pods y nodos.

¿AWS es gratis por 1 año?

La capa gratuita de AWS hace que ciertas cantidades y tipos de recursos para nuevas cuentas de AWS estén disponibles de forma gratuita durante un período de un año. Todos los montos y tipos de recursos que no están cubiertos se cobran según las tarifas estándar. Para evitar cargos innecesarios: comprenda qué servicios y recursos cubre la capa gratuita de AWS.

¿AWS es gratuito para los estudiantes?

No hay ningún costo para unirse y AWS Educate brinda acceso práctico a la tecnología de AWS, recursos de capacitación, contenido del curso y foros de colaboración. Los estudiantes y educadores presentan su solicitud en línea en www.awseducate.com para acceder a: Subvenciones para el uso gratuito de los servicios de AWS.

¿Por qué los clientes eligen AWS?

AWS le permite seleccionar el sistema operativo, el lenguaje de programación, la plataforma de aplicaciones web, la base de datos y otros servicios que necesita. Esto facilita el proceso de migración de las aplicaciones existentes y conserva las opciones para crear nuevas soluciones.

¿Qué funcionalidad proporciona Amazon ECR?

Amazon ECR utiliza AWS Identity and Access Management (IAM) para controlar y monitorear quién y qué (p. ej., instancias EC2) puede acceder a las imágenes de su contenedor. A través de IAM, puede definir políticas para permitir que los usuarios dentro de la misma cuenta de AWS u otras cuentas accedan a las imágenes de su contenedor en repositorios privados.